Box Office Success: Shahid Kapoor and Tripti Dimri's 'O Romeo' Shines on Opening Weekend
Overview of 'O Romeo'
Shahid Kapoor and Tripti Dimri's latest film, "O Romeo," hit theaters on February 13. The anticipation surrounding the film was palpable, and its box office performance reflects that excitement. As we look at the earnings from its third day, let's see how well the film has performed over the weekend.
Sunday Earnings for 'O Romeo'
Sunday Collection of 'O Romeo'
Under the direction of Vishal Bhardwaj, "O Romeo" has garnered ₹6.61 crore (around $1.2 million) on its third day. On Valentine's Day, the film saw a significant boost, earning ₹12.65 crore (approximately $1.2 million). The opening day collection was ₹8.50 crore (approximately $1.7 million), bringing the total earnings to ₹27.76 crore (approximately $2.7 million).

Star-Studded Cast
Film's Star Cast
Featuring a talented ensemble, "O Romeo" includes Shahid Kapoor and Tripti Dimri, alongside Nana Patekar, Avinash Tiwari, Vikrant Massey, Disha Patani, Aruna Irani, Tamannaah Bhatia, Farida Jalal, and Hussain Dalal. The narrative is inspired by Hussain Zaidi's book, "Mafia Queens of Mumbai," with Shahid portraying Ustra and Tripti as Afsha.
Plot Synopsis
What is the film's story?
Set against the backdrop of Mumbai in 1995, "O Romeo" unfolds a tale of revenge. Ustra (Shahid Kapoor) is employed by Intelligence Officer Khan (Nana Patekar), who commissions him to eliminate gangsters. The plot thickens when Afsha (Tripti Dimri) hires Ustra for a series of killings, with the motivations behind these actions revealed throughout the film.
